Understanding Canadian Steroid Regulations

Canadian regulations surrounding steroids are strict. Possessing or using anabolic-androgenic steroids (AAS) without a valid prescription from a licensed doctor is against the law.

These regulations aim to safeguard public health by mitigating the risks associated with AAS misuse. The sale and distribution of steroids are also strictly regulated, ensuring that only authorized entities can provide these substances. It's crucial for individuals considering using steroids to completely understand Canadian laws and potential consequences.
